In 1857, Edward DELVES entered the world in Long Preston, Yorkshire, England, born to George Delves And Agness Chippendale. In 1861, Edward DELVES resided in Long Preston, Yorkshire, England. In 1871, Edward DELVES resided in Long Preston, Yorkshire, England. Edward DELVES married Mary Ann Armistead, and had children including Frederick William Delves, Mary Delves. Edward DELVES passed away in 1905 in Morecambe, Lancashire, England.
